The boom in ecommerce has transformed how we shop, but it’s also brought a pressing challenge: managing product returns. Retailers must find the right balance between keeping customers satisfied and protecting their bottom line, making returns a key factor for building customerloyalty.

Luxury retailers do not typically offer loyalty programs, with regular point-based price discounting schemes going against the high-end and aspirational style of branding that the luxury sector is known for. So, how else are luxury brands inspiring loyalty? Investment in digital clienteling tools.

The American sporting gear retailer offers everything from golf clubs to running shoes to kayaks, and prides itself on delivering customized, white glove customer service in stores. At a time when many retailers are shuttering their doors, Dicks is expanding and introducing new store features like rock walls and turf fields.
